Quote from BennieDe on April 25, 2026, 2:05 amIn ARC Raiders, Bastion Cells are essential epic resources that every raider needs to progress. These rare components are critical for upgrading your Gear Bench-especially from Level 2 to Level 3, which unlocks high-tier augments and crafting options-and can also be recycled into valuable materials or sold for in-game currency. Unlike common loot, Bastion Cells are not found in chests or crates; they can only be obtained by defeating and scavenging one of the game's most formidable enemies: the Bastion. This guide breaks down everything you need to know to find, defeat, and loot Bastions efficiently, ensuring you farm Bastion Cells quickly and safely.
What Are Bastion Cells and Why Do You Need Them?
Before diving into farming methods, it's important to understand the value of Bastion Cells. Classified as epic recyclable items, they have a maximum stack size of 3 and weigh just 1kg, making them easy to carry once looted. Their primary use is upgrading the Gear Bench: moving from Level 2 to Level 3 requires 6 Bastion Cells, along with other components like industrial batteries and advanced electrical parts.
If you have extra Bastion Cells, they can be recycled into 3 ARC Alloy and 1 Advanced Mechanical Component, or sold for 3,000 in-game currency (down from 5,000 in a previous patch). For raiders focused on endgame progression, farming Bastion Cells is non-negotiable-without them, you'll be stuck with basic gear and unable to craft powerful epic augments.
Step 1: Locate Bastions (The Only Source of Bastion Cells)
Bastions are heavy ARC machines-essentially walking fortresses-deployed by ARC to defend high-value resource deposits. They spawn on all maps but are most common in wide-open areas and key facility zones. While their spawns can be random (often replacing Bombardiers), there are reliable locations where you can consistently find them.
The most reliable spawn point for Bastions is the lower loading bay area in Stella Montis. This location is ideal because you can attack the Bastion from upper levels, where it's harder for the machine to reach you, and there's plenty of cover to retreat and heal. Every visit to this area typically guarantees one Bastion, making it perfect for solo or team farming.
Other top maps for Bastion spawns include Dam Battlegrounds (east of Water Treatment Control, near power plant cooling towers) and Spaceport (southwest of west/east hangars, near launch towers). Blue Gate also has frequent Bastion spawns on both surface and underground levels, though underground Bastions are more dangerous due to tight corridors and limited escape routes.
Step 2: Defeat Bastions Efficiently (Key Combat Tips)
Bastions are heavily armored, with 2,050 health, and armed with a devastating gatling gun that can quickly eliminate unprepared raiders. To defeat them (and secure Bastion Cells), you need to target their weak spots and use the right strategy-charging in blindly will almost certainly lead to failure.
The Bastion's primary weak spots are its yellow leg joints and the yellow cylinder (rear canister) on its back. Shooting these areas deals critical damage: destroying a leg joint or rear canister stuns the Bastion temporarily, giving you a window to land more shots. Destroying the rear canister also peels back its rear plate, revealing an even more vulnerable barrel-like weak spot that deals massive damage when hit.
For weapons, prioritize armor-piercing options. The Hull Cracker grenade launcher is the best choice-it's highly effective against the Bastion's thick plating and can be purchased from Tian Wen for 30,000 coins or crafted after completing "The Major's Foot Locker" quest. If you don't have the Hull Cracker, a fully upgraded Ferro rifle works, but the fight will take longer.
Grenades are also powerful tools: Blaze Grenades and Deadline devices are particularly effective. A Deadline deployed near the Bastion's rear canister can instantly defeat it, making it a game-changer for solo raiders. Always bring healing items (medkits or syringes) to recover from the Bastion's gatling gun barrages.
When fighting, use cover wisely. Bastions emit a loud screech before firing their gatling gun at your last seen position-use this cue to duck behind cover or move out of line of sight. For solo raiders, engaging from elevated positions (like the upper levels in Stella Montis) is ideal, as it keeps you out of the Bastion's line of fire while letting you target its weak spots.
